<div style="DISPLAY: block; MARGIN-LEFT: 36pt; TEXT-INDENT: 0pt; MARGIN-RIGHT: 0pt" align="left"><font style="DISPLAY: inline; FONT-WEIGHT: bold; FONT-SIZE: 10pt; FONT-FAMILY: Times New Roman">Within our Critical Accounting Policies: Patents and Patent Expense included in Management&#8217;s Discussion and Analysis, we will add disclosure as follows:</font></div>
<div style="DISPLAY: block; TEXT-INDENT: 0pt">
<br></div>
<div style="DISPLAY: block; MARGIN-LEFT: 36pt; TEXT-INDENT: 0pt; MARGIN-RIGHT: 0pt" align="left"><font style="DISPLAY: inline; FONT-WEIGHT: bold; FONT-SIZE: 10pt; FONT-FAMILY: Times New Roman">&#8220;The types of events and changes in circumstances that would indicate the carrying value of our patents is not recoverable and therefore, impairment testing would be triggered include the following: permanent elimination of mandated compliance with emission reduction standards; reduction in overall market prevalence
of diesel engines; obsolescence of our technologies due to new discoveries and inventions; and an adverse action or assessment against our technologies.</font></div>
<div style="DISPLAY: block; TEXT-INDENT: 0pt">
<br></div>
<div style="DISPLAY: block; MARGIN-LEFT: 36pt; TEXT-INDENT: 0pt; MARGIN-RIGHT: 0pt" align="left"><font style="DISPLAY: inline; FONT-WEIGHT: bold; FONT-SIZE: 10pt; FONT-FAMILY: Times New Roman">Our technology is comprised of patents, patent applications, trade or service marks, data and know-how.&#160;&#160;We consider the life of our technologies to be commensurate with the remaining term of our U.S. and corresponding foreign patents.&#160;&#160;Our patents have expiration dates ranging from 2009 through 2026,
with the majority of the material patents upon which we rely expiring in 2018 and beyond.&#160;&#160;We believe that we have sufficient patent coverage surrounding our core patents that effectively serves to provide us longer proprietary protection.&#160;&#160;Our technologies comprise technologies that have been asserted as the technologies of choice by various automotive original equipment manufactures (OEMs) to meet mandates to comply with upcoming regulatory requirements that go into effect starting in 2010
(EPA 2010).&#160;&#160;We monitor evolving technologies in the automotive and other applicable industries to evaluate obsolescence of any of our patents.</font></div>
<div style="DISPLAY: block; TEXT-INDENT: 0pt">
<br></div>
<div style="DISPLAY: block; MARGIN-LEFT: 36pt; TEXT-INDENT: 0pt; MARGIN-RIGHT: 0pt" align="left"><font style="DISPLAY: inline; FONT-WEIGHT: bold; FONT-SIZE: 10pt; FONT-FAMILY: Times New Roman">Although we have seen certain suspensions and delays in mandated emissions requirements, we expect sufficient revenue over the remaining life of the underlying patents to recover the carrying value of our patents.&#160;&#160;We believe the emission reduction mandates will be phased in over time so that despite volatility
in our revenue streams, we should realize the expected revenue from our patents.&#160;&#160;We have consistently applied our methodologies used for valuing intangible assets during the year ended December 31, 2008 from the prior year but believe we incorporated more educated assumptions about our opportunities based upon the third-party market data that we did not have in the prior year.&#160;&#160;Our intellectual property strategy has been to build upon our base of core technology with newer advanced technology
patents developed or purchased by us.&#160;&#160;In many instances, we have incorporated the technology embodied in our core patents into patents covering specific product applications, including product design and packaging.&#160;&#160;We believe this building-block approach provides greater protection to us and our licensees than relying solely on our core patents.</font></div>

<div style="DISPLAY: block; MARGIN-LEFT: 36pt; TEXT-INDENT: 0pt; MARGIN-RIGHT: 0pt" align="left"><font style="DISPLAY: inline; FONT-WEIGHT: bold; FONT-SIZE: 10pt; FONT-FAMILY: Times New Roman">We will expand our discussion within the Liquidity and Capital Resources portion of the Management&#8217;s Discussion and Analysis section to include the following disclosure:</font></div>
<div style="DISPLAY: block; TEXT-INDENT: 0pt">
<br></div>
<div style="DISPLAY: block; MARGIN-LEFT: 36pt; TEXT-INDENT: 0pt; MARGIN-RIGHT: 0pt" align="left"><font style="DISPLAY: inline; FONT-WEIGHT: bold; FONT-SIZE: 10pt; FONT-FAMILY: Times New Roman">&#8220;As noted in the Results of Operations discussion above, bad debt provision as a percentage of product sales for the year ended December 31, 2008 and 2007 was 9.0% and 1.9%, respectively.&#160;&#160;The $601,000 increase in our bad debts in 2008 compared to 2007 was due to the difficult economic environment.&#160;&#160;Twelve
customers comprised approximately 83% of our bad debt expense in 2008 and one of those customers filed for bankruptcy within six months of our successful LEZ product sales and collection activity.&#160;&#160;That customer&#8217;s initial order from us was in January 2008, and we received payments within the normal billing cycle so there was no indication of pending bankruptcy.&#160;&#160;That bankrupt customer was approximately $200,000 (in excess of 31% of our 2008 bad debt expense) and was written off in 2008.&#160;&#160;To
the extent that we have past due customer balances, we require prepayment on new orders and establishment of payment plans on past due balances.</font></div>
<div style="DISPLAY: block; TEXT-INDENT: 0pt">
<br></div>
<div style="DISPLAY: block; MARGIN-LEFT: 36pt; TEXT-INDENT: 0pt; MARGIN-RIGHT: 0pt" align="left"><font style="DISPLAY: inline; FONT-WEIGHT: bold; FONT-SIZE: 10pt; FONT-FAMILY: Times New Roman">At December 31, 2008, no one customer represented greater than 10% of the Company&#8217;s gross accounts receivable balance.&#160;&#160;At December 31, 2007, the Company had one customer that represented 57% of its gross accounts receivable balance.&#160;&#160;As a result of the rapid growth in product sales and customers
in 2008, our allowance for doubtful accounts receivable (reserve) also increased.&#160;&#160;The number of customers that comprised our accounts receivable balance at December 31, 2008 increased by approximately 64% as compared to 2007.&#160;&#160;The number of customers that comprised our 2008 revenue more than doubled compared to 2007 while our product sales increased by 379.1%.&#160;&#160;The number of customers that comprised our allowance for doubtful accounts at December 31, 2008 increased by approximately
286% as compared to December 31, 2007, and 90% of the reserve balance was concentrated in 11 customers with balances greater than $6,000.</font></div>

<div style="DISPLAY: block; MARGIN-LEFT: 36pt; TEXT-INDENT: 0pt; MARGIN-RIGHT: 0pt" align="left"><font style="DISPLAY: inline; FONT-WEIGHT: bold; FONT-SIZE: 10pt; FONT-FAMILY: Times New Roman"><font style="DISPLAY: inline; TEXT-DECORATION: underline">Foreign Currency Risk</font></font></div>
<div style="DISPLAY: block; TEXT-INDENT: 0pt">
<br></div>
<div style="DISPLAY: block; MARGIN-LEFT: 36pt; TEXT-INDENT: 0pt; MARGIN-RIGHT: 0pt" align="left"><font style="DISPLAY: inline; FONT-WEIGHT: bold; FONT-SIZE: 10pt; FONT-FAMILY: Times New Roman">&#8220;Our results of operations are subject to both currency transaction risk and currency translation risk.&#160;&#160;We incur currency transaction risk when we enter into either a purchase or sale transaction using a currency other than our functional currency, which is the U.S. dollar.&#160;&#160;With respect to currency
translation risk, our financial condition and results of operations are measured and recorded in the relevant domestic currency (U.K. pounds sterling) then translated into U.S. dollars for inclusion in our consolidated financial statements.&#160;&#160;The Company held cash and cash equivalents denominated in pounds sterling that amounted to approximately GBP 1.5 million (U.S. $2.2 million) at December 31, 2008 compared to approximately GBP 4.0 million (U.S. $8.0 million) at December 31, 2007.&#160;&#160;Due to
the strengthening of the U.S. dollar in 2008, the currency rate decline of the pound sterling from December 31, 2007 to December 31, 2008 was 27.4%.&#160;&#160;One pound sterling was equal to approximately $2.00 at December 31, 2007; $2.00 at March 31, 2008; $2.00 at June 30, 2008; $1.82 at September 30, 2008; and $1.45 at December 31, 2008.&#160;&#160;A hypothetical 10% increase or decrease in the U.S. dollar versus the U.K. pound sterling would have resulted in an approximately $600,000 change of our revenues
during 2008.</font></div>
<div style="DISPLAY: block; TEXT-INDENT: 0pt">
<br></div>
<div style="DISPLAY: block; MARGIN-LEFT: 36pt; TEXT-INDENT: 0pt; MARGIN-RIGHT: 0pt" align="left"><font style="DISPLAY: inline; FONT-WEIGHT: bold; FONT-SIZE: 10pt; FONT-FAMILY: Times New Roman"><font style="DISPLAY: inline; TEXT-DECORATION: underline">Commodity Risk</font></font></div>
<div style="DISPLAY: block; TEXT-INDENT: 0pt">
<br></div>
<div style="DISPLAY: block; MARGIN-LEFT: 36pt; TEXT-INDENT: 0pt; MARGIN-RIGHT: 0pt" align="left"><font style="DISPLAY: inline; FONT-WEIGHT: bold; FONT-SIZE: 10pt; FONT-FAMILY: Times New Roman">We are subject to the commodity risk of platinum prices, which could result in unfavorable pricing to us for production of our Platinum Plus fuel-borne catalyst.&#160;&#160;We do not use any hedging or derivative contracts to purchase our platinum.&#160;&#160;During 2008, we noted wide fluctuations in the price of platinum
with a quoted high closing price of $2,280 per troy ounce and quoted low closing price of $810 per troy ounce.&#160;&#160;The closing price per troy ounce of platinum at December 31, 2007 was $1,537; $2,030 at March 31, 2008; $2,075 at June 30, 2008; $1,058 at September 30, 2008; and $922 at December 31, 2008.&#160;&#160;&#160;A hypothetical 10% increase or decrease in the price of platinum would have resulted in approximately $100,000 change of our cost of goods sold in 2008.&#8221;</font></div>

<div style="DISPLAY: block; MARGIN-LEFT: 36pt; TEXT-INDENT: 0pt; MARGIN-RIGHT: 0pt" align="left"><font style="DISPLAY: inline; FONT-WEIGHT: bold; FONT-SIZE: 10pt; FONT-FAMILY: Times New Roman">&#8220;Management reviews the creditworthiness of a customer prior to accepting an initial order.&#160;&#160;Upon review of the customer&#8217;s credit application and confirmation of the customer&#8217;s credit and bank references, management establishes the customer&#8217;s terms and credit limits.&#160;&#160;Credit terms
for payment of products are extended to customers in the normal course of business and no collateral is required.&#160;&#160;We receive order acknowledgements from customers confirming their orders prior to our fulfillment of orders.&#160;&#160;To determine the allowance for doubtful accounts receivable, management considers the ongoing financial stability of the Company&#8217;s customers, the aging of accounts receivable balances, historical losses and recoveries, and general business trends and existing economic
conditions that impact our industry and customers.&#160;&#160;In cases where the Company is aware of circumstances that may impair a specific customer&#8217;s ability to meet its financial obligations, we record a specific allowance against amounts due from that customer, and thereby reduce the net recognized receivable to the amount the Company reasonably believes will be collected.&#160;&#160;An account is written off only after management has determined that all available means of collection, including legal
remedies, are exhausted.&#8221;</font></div>

<div style="DISPLAY: block; MARGIN-LEFT: 36pt; TEXT-INDENT: 0pt; MARGIN-RIGHT: 0pt" align="left"><font style="DISPLAY: inline; FONT-WEIGHT: bold; FONT-SIZE: 10pt; FONT-FAMILY: Times New Roman">Without full CARB verification, our U.S. retrofit opportunities are limited although certain jurisdictions have been satisfied with other of our certifications.&#160;&#160;We received the EPA registration in December 1999 for the Platinum Plus fuel-borne catalyst for use in bulk fuel by refiners, distributors and truck
fleets.&#160;&#160;In 2000, we completed the certification protocol for particulate filters and additives for use with particulate filters with VERT, the main recognized authority in Europe that tests and verifies diesel particulate filters for emissions and health effects.&#160;&#160;In 2001, the Swiss environmental agency BUWAL approved the Platinum Plus fuel-borne catalyst for use with particulate filters.&#160;&#160;In 2002, the U.S. Mining, Safety and Health Administration accepted Platinum Plus fuel-borne
catalyst for use in all underground mines.&#160;&#160;In 2007, we received accreditation for our Purifier Systems, our Platinum Plus fuel-borne catalyst used with a diesel particulate filters, to be sold for compliance with the emission reduction requirements established for the London LEZ.</font></div>
<div style="DISPLAY: block; TEXT-INDENT: 0pt">
<br></div>
<div style="DISPLAY: block; MARGIN-LEFT: 36pt; TEXT-INDENT: 0pt; MARGIN-RIGHT: 0pt" align="left"><font style="DISPLAY: inline; FONT-WEIGHT: bold; FONT-SIZE: 10pt; FONT-FAMILY: Times New Roman">We have started to focus on fuel economy opportunities in the U.S. in non-road sectors, including rail, marine, mining and construction.&#160;&#160;Platinum Plus fuel-borne catalyst is effective with regular sulfur diesel, ultra-low sulfur diesel, arctic diesel (kerosene) and biodiesel.&#160;&#160;When used with blends
of biodiesel and ultra-low sulfur diesel, our Platinum Plus fuel-borne catalyst prevents the normal increase in nitrogen oxides associated with biodiesel, as well as offering emission reduction in particulates and reduced fuel consumption.&#160;&#160;Platinum Plus is used to improve combustion which acts to reduce emissions and improve the performance and reliability of emission control equipment.&#160;&#160;Platinum Plus fuel-borne catalyst takes catalytic action into engine cylinders where it improves combustion,
thereby reducing particulates, unburned hydrocarbons and carbon monoxide emissions, which also results in improving fuel economy.&#160;&#160;Platinum Plus fuel-borne catalyst lends itself to a wide range of enabling solutions including fuel economy, diesel particulate filtration, low emission biodiesel, carbon reduction and exhaust emission reduction.&#160;&#160;The improvement attributable to Platinum Plus fuel-borne catalyst may vary as a result of engine age, application in which the engine is used, load,
duty cycle, speed, fuel quality, tire pressure and ambient air temperature.&#160;&#160;Generally, after use of Platinum Plus fuel-borne catalyst during a conditioning period, our customers derive economic benefits from the use of our Platinum Plus fuel-borne catalyst whenever the price of diesel fuel is in excess of $1.75 per U.S. gallon.&#160;&#160;Based upon recent fuel economy demonstration trials in a range of transportation sectors, the improvements in fuel economy from using Platinum Plus fuel-borne catalyst
in these demonstrations ranged up to 12%."</font></div>

<div style="DISPLAY: block; MARGIN-LEFT: 36pt; TEXT-INDENT: 0pt; MARGIN-RIGHT: 0pt" align="left"><font style="DISPLAY: inline; FONT-WEIGHT: bold; FONT-SIZE: 10pt; FONT-FAMILY: Times New Roman">We note that the UBS Valuation Methodology for Student Loan ARS considers many variables in its cash flow modeling of student loan ARS including, but not limited to:</font></div>
<div style="DISPLAY: block; MARGIN-LEFT: 36pt; TEXT-INDENT: 0pt; MARGIN-RIGHT: 0pt" align="left"><font style="DISPLAY: inline; FONT-WEIGHT: bold; FONT-SIZE: 10pt; FONT-FAMILY: Times New Roman">General ARS considerations:</font></div>
<div style="DISPLAY: block; MARGIN-LEFT: 45pt; TEXT-INDENT: 0pt; MARGIN-RIGHT: 0pt" align="left"><font style="DISPLAY: inline; FONT-WEIGHT: bold; FONT-SIZE: 10pt; FONT-FAMILY: Times New Roman">(a) projected forward interest rates</font></div>
<div style="DISPLAY: block; MARGIN-LEFT: 45pt; TEXT-INDENT: 0pt; MARGIN-RIGHT: 0pt" align="left"><font style="DISPLAY: inline; FONT-WEIGHT: bold; FONT-SIZE: 10pt; FONT-FAMILY: Times New Roman">(b) cost of funds (e.g., perpetually failed auctions)</font></div>
<div style="DISPLAY: block; MARGIN-LEFT: 45pt; TEXT-INDENT: 0pt; MARGIN-RIGHT: 0pt" align="left"><font style="DISPLAY: inline; FONT-WEIGHT: bold; FONT-SIZE: 10pt; FONT-FAMILY: Times New Roman">(c) issuer optionality and redemption provisions</font></div>
<div style="DISPLAY: block; MARGIN-LEFT: 36pt; TEXT-INDENT: 0pt; MARGIN-RIGHT: 0pt" align="left"><font style="DISPLAY: inline; FONT-WEIGHT: bold; FONT-SIZE: 10pt; FONT-FAMILY: Times New Roman">General collateral performance considerations:</font></div>
<div style="DISPLAY: block; MARGIN-LEFT: 45pt; TEXT-INDENT: 0pt; MARGIN-RIGHT: 0pt" align="left"><font style="DISPLAY: inline; FONT-WEIGHT: bold; FONT-SIZE: 10pt; FONT-FAMILY: Times New Roman">(a) prepayment speeds</font></div>
<div style="DISPLAY: block; MARGIN-LEFT: 45pt; TEXT-INDENT: 0pt; MARGIN-RIGHT: 0pt" align="left"><font style="DISPLAY: inline; FONT-WEIGHT: bold; FONT-SIZE: 10pt; FONT-FAMILY: Times New Roman">(b) deferment and forbearance</font></div>
<div style="DISPLAY: block; MARGIN-LEFT: 45pt; TEXT-INDENT: 0pt; MARGIN-RIGHT: 0pt" align="left"><font style="DISPLAY: inline; FONT-WEIGHT: bold; FONT-SIZE: 10pt; FONT-FAMILY: Times New Roman">(c) delinquencies</font></div>
<div style="DISPLAY: block; MARGIN-LEFT: 45pt; TEXT-INDENT: 0pt; MARGIN-RIGHT: 0pt" align="left"><font style="DISPLAY: inline; FONT-WEIGHT: bold; FONT-SIZE: 10pt; FONT-FAMILY: Times New Roman">(d) gross default rates</font></div>
<div style="DISPLAY: block; TEXT-INDENT: 0pt">
<br></div>
<div style="DISPLAY: block; MARGIN-LEFT: 36pt; TEXT-INDENT: 0pt; MARGIN-RIGHT: 0pt" align="left"><font style="DISPLAY: inline; FONT-WEIGHT: bold; FONT-SIZE: 10pt; FONT-FAMILY: Times New Roman">The above assumptions, plus additional considerations, are formulated and applied by UBS.&#160;&#160;A cash flow, or series of cash flows, is generated for both the student loan assets (i.e., the student loans and cash) as well as the corresponding liabilities (i.e., the ARS and other debt securities).&#160;&#160;The scheduled
interest and final principal payments on each ARS note are then discounted to arrive at a net present value (&#8220;NPV&#8221;).&#160;&#160;Finally, the NPV for each security is adjusted to reflect the current market liquidity for ARS and UBS&#8217;s proprietary valuation methodology is routinely calibrated to observe market transactions.</font></div>
